I'm running across another problem, but not sure if it's DVDA or another issue. I'm running DVDA V1.0 in NTSC widescreen mode for the first time. The MPEG2 elementy stream was created in procoder, then muxed to a program stream (tried both muxing with no audio and also AC3) with TMPGEnc tools muxer. The project is set to widescreen and dropped in the assets. When I preview the project, the video shows something like field order banding when the camera pans. This banding doesn't appear to happen when the program stream is played in something like windows media player. If I burn a disc, the banding appears on the DVD as well. I've also tried encoding the MPEG with the field order reversed and in progressive mode, but there is no change. Field order problems won't show on a computer crt preview, so I suspect it's a different issue.
I've succesfully used the same procedure and tools on standard 4:3 NTSC DVDA projects previously. Any idea what's going on??
